Digital Education Market size was valued at USD 32.05 Billion in 2024 and is poised to grow from USD 41.08 Billion in 2025 to USD 299.32 Billion by 2033, growing at a CAGR of 28.18% during the forecast period (2026-2033).
Digital education represents an innovative approach to learning, leveraging digital technologies for enhanced teaching experiences, often referred to as Technology Enhanced Learning. It encompasses blended and virtual learning, with blended learning integrating online resources with traditional classroom settings to create a dynamic educational experience. Market growth is fueled by the rising use of smartphones, improved internet access, and engaging teaching methodologies that provide a wealth of content. Key benefits for students and professionals include personalized learning paths, development of self-directed learning skills, and enhanced critical thinking. The incorporation of technologies like Augmented Reality is transforming the landscape, adding immersive elements that enrich the learning process. AR's integration into real-world settings promotes interactivity and fosters collaboration and problem-solving skills among learners.

Digital Education Market Segments Analysis
Global Digital Education Market is segmented by Learning, Course, End Use, Technology and Region. Based on Learning, the market is segmented into Self-Paced, Instructor Paced. Based on Course, the market is segmented into Science, Engineering, Technology, Mathematics (STEM), Business Management. Based on End Use, the market is segmented into Academic Institutions, Individuals, Enterprises. Based on Technology, the market is segmented into Mobile E Learning, Learning Management System. Based on Region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& and Africa.
Driver of the Digital Education Market
The significant growth of the digital education market can be attributed to the extensive implementation of digital learning platforms in educational institutions. These innovative solutions streamline course management, provide engaging interactive content, and offer various assessment tools tailored to meet individual learning preferences. Furthermore, these platforms grant learners the flexibility to access educational resources from virtually any location, allowing them to study at their own pace. This accessibility is particularly beneficial for individuals with hectic lifestyles, making education more adaptable and accommodating to their unique circumstances, thereby enhancing overall participation and engagement in the learning process.
Restraints in the Digital Education Market
The Digital Education market faces significant challenges due to inadequate technical infrastructure, particularly in developing regions. Key issues include the limited availability of necessary hardware, unreliable network connections, and inconsistent power supply, all of which disrupt the effective operation of online education platforms. Addressing these infrastructural deficiencies is crucial for promoting the widespread adoption of digital learning solutions. Furthermore, insufficient infrastructure restricts the effective integration of digital technologies within educational environments, impacting schools, universities, and various educational institutions. This limitation hinders their capacity to fully leverage digital tools and resources, ultimately affecting the quality of education delivered.
Market Trends of the Digital Education Market
The digital education market is witnessing a significant shift towards microlearning modules, reflecting the evolving needs of modern learners. These compact, easily digestible segments of content cater effectively to shorter attention spans and fast-paced lifestyles, making learning more accessible and engaging. Additionally, the integration of adaptive learning platforms powered by AI is personalizing educational experiences, tailoring content to individual needs and learning speeds. This learner-centric approach promotes flexibility and enhances knowledge retention, positioning microlearning as a preferred method in educational settings. As a result, institutions are increasingly adopting these strategies to meet the demands of today's dynamic educational landscape.
